Scala has partial TCO, surely not cross recursive calls like Scheme language standard requires and how it is defined from CS point of view.
Same applies to F#, because neither JVM nor CLR have direct support for TCO.
Scala has partial TCO, surely not cross recursive calls like Scheme language standard requires and how it is defined from CS point of view.
Same applies to F#, because neither JVM nor CLR have direct support for TCO.